Dictionary Learning with Accumulator Neurons

被引:0
|
作者
Parpart, Gavin [1 ]
Watkins, Yijing [1 ]
Gonzalez, Carlos [1 ]
Stewart, Terrence C. [2 ]
Kim, Edward [3 ]
Rego, Jocelyn [3 ]
O'Brien, Andrew [3 ]
Nesbit, Steven C. [3 ]
Kenyon, Garrett T. [4 ]
机构
[1] Pacific Northwest Natl Lab, Richland, WA 99354 USA
[2] Natl Res Council Canada, Ottawa, ON, Canada
[3] Drexel Univ, Philadelphia, PA USA
[4] Los Alamos Natl Lab, Los Alamos, NM USA
来源
PROCEEDINGS OF INTERNATIONAL CONFERENCE ON NEUROMORPHIC SYSTEMS 2022, ICONS 2022 | 2022年
关键词
sparse coding; dynamic vision sensors; local competitive algorithms; spiking neural networks; dictionary learning; accumulator neurons; leaky integrator neurons;
D O I
10.1145/3546790.3546801
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
The Locally Competitive Algorithm (LCA) uses local competition between non-spiking leaky integrator neurons to infer sparse representations, allowing for potentially real-time execution on massively parallel neuromorphic architectures such as Intel's Loihi processor. Here, we focus on the problem of inferring sparse representations from streaming video using dictionaries of spatiotemporal features optimized in an unsupervised manner for sparse reconstruction. Non-spiking LCA has previously been used to achieve unsupervised learning of spatiotemporal dictionaries composed of convolutional kernels from raw, unlabeled video. We demonstrate how unsupervised dictionary learning with spiking LCA (S-LCA) can be efficiently implemented using accumulator neurons, which combine a conventional leaky-integrate-and-fire (LIF) spike generator with an additional state variable that is used to minimize the difference between the integrated input and the spiking output. We demonstrate dictionary learning across a wide range of dynamical regimes, from graded to intermittent spiking, for inferring sparse representations of both static images drawn from the CIFAR database as well as video frames captured from a DVS camera. On a classification task that requires identification of the suite from a deck of cards being rapidly flipped through as viewed by a DVS camera, we find essentially no degradation in performance as the LCA model used to infer sparse spatiotemporal representations migrates from graded to spiking. We conclude that accumulator neurons are likely to provide a powerful enabling component of future neuromorphic hardware for implementing online unsupervised learning of spatiotemporal dictionaries optimized for sparse reconstruction of streaming video from event based DVS cameras.
引用
收藏
页数:9
相关论文
共 50 条
  • [31] Efficient Shift-Invariant Dictionary Learning
    Zheng, Guoqing
    Yang, Yiming
    Carbonell, Jaime
    KDD'16: PROCEEDINGS OF THE 22ND ACM SIGKDD INTERNATIONAL CONFERENCE ON KNOWLEDGE DISCOVERY AND DATA MINING, 2016, : 2095 - 2104
  • [32] A Dictionary Learning Based Approach for Gait Classification
    Poschadel, Nils
    Moghaddamnia, Sanam
    Alcaraz, Javier Conte
    Steinbach, Marc
    Peissig, Juergen
    2017 22ND INTERNATIONAL CONFERENCE ON DIGITAL SIGNAL PROCESSING (DSP), 2017,
  • [33] Audio-Fingerprinting via Dictionary Learning
    Saravanos, Christina
    Ampeliotis, Dimitris
    Berberidis, Kostas
    2020 IEEE 22ND INTERNATIONAL WORKSHOP ON MULTIMEDIA SIGNAL PROCESSING (MMSP), 2020,
  • [34] Speech Enhancement Using Generative Dictionary Learning
    Sigg, Christian D.
    Dikk, Tomas
    Buhmann, Joachim M.
    IEEE TRANSACTIONS ON AUDIO SPEECH AND LANGUAGE PROCESSING, 2012, 20 (06): : 1698 - 1712
  • [35] IMAGE CLASSIFICATION: A HIERARCHICAL DICTIONARY LEARNING APPROACH
    Mahdizadehaghdam, Shahin
    Dai, Liyi
    Krim, Hamid
    Skau, Erik
    Wang, Han
    2017 IEEE INTERNATIONAL CONFERENCE ON ACOUSTICS, SPEECH AND SIGNAL PROCESSING (ICASSP), 2017, : 2597 - 2601
  • [36] Sparse and Spurious: Dictionary Learning With Noise and Outliers
    Gribonval, Remi
    Jenatton, Rodolphe
    Bach, Francis
    IEEE TRANSACTIONS ON INFORMATION THEORY, 2015, 61 (11) : 6298 - 6319
  • [37] KERNEL DICTIONARY LEARNING
    Hien Van Nguyen
    Patel, Vishal M.
    Nasrabadi, Nasser M.
    Chellappa, Rama
    2012 IEEE INTERNATIONAL CONFERENCE ON ACOUSTICS, SPEECH AND SIGNAL PROCESSING (ICASSP), 2012, : 2021 - 2024
  • [38] Deep Dictionary Learning
    Tariyal, Snigdha
    Majumdar, Angshul
    Singh, Richa
    Vatsa, Mayank
    IEEE ACCESS, 2016, 4 : 10096 - 10109
  • [39] A novel dictionary learning named deep and shared dictionary learning for fault diagnosis
    Wang, Hao
    Dong, Guangming
    Chen, Jin
    Hu, Xugang
    Zhu, Zhibing
    MECHANICAL SYSTEMS AND SIGNAL PROCESSING, 2023, 182
  • [40] Dictionary Learning for the Almost-Linear Sparsity Regime
    Novikov, Alexei
    White, Stephen
    INTERNATIONAL CONFERENCE ON ALGORITHMIC LEARNING THEORY, VOL 201, 2023, 201 : 1516 - 1554